Dead Key Fob Battery

If your key fob isn't unlocking your car or turning on your engine as it did in the past it, there may be a problem with the battery. Fobs aren't guaranteed to last forever, and it's not unusual to have a new battery every three or four years. It's also important to know what kind of batteries your fob has and replace them yourself if necessary.

Typically, the batteries in your keyfob will have an identification label that identifies the type of battery contained within. The label may also mention the size of the battery, such as CR2025 (depending on the vehicle) or CR2032. You can use a voltmeter test the voltage, or replace it with a brand new battery.

You might find that your device starts to function again once the new battery has had a chance to fully charge. If that doesn't work you might need to reprogramme your key fob repairs fob to allow your vehicle to recognize it. This is an easy procedure that can be completed in just a few steps.

First put the key in your ignition and switch it to the accessory position. Then, press a button on the fob to lock it. This should cause the car to sound a chime, signalling that it's now ready to use. If you do not hear anything after a second attempt, it could be that the key fob is unable to communicate with the car's radio and this could be a different issue.

It could be damaged if your key fob does not work after reprogramming and replacing the batteries. This is the most likely situation if your device has been damaged physically by accident, for instance, being dropped or stepped upon in a puddle. Damage could be caused by cracks on the circuit board small electronic components that are not connected to the board correctly or are not in good shape or don't work, or damaged or bent terminals of the battery connector. A reputable and skilled auto repair service can usually repair key this by opening the fob, removing the battery for a more detailed inspection, and then repairing or replacing any components that have been damaged.

Key Fob Issues

Newer key fobs transmit an electronic signal when the buttons on the key fob are press. This is different from older key fobs which relied on physical keys to open doors and start the car. If the signal is not received or the chip is defective, then the remote won't function. Fortunately, most key fob problems are simple to fix, and typically don't require professional help.

Key fobs, like all devices powered by batteries, are prone to wear out with time. In some instances replacing the batteries inside the remote can restore the fob's ability to lock or unlock the car door or start the vehicle (depending on the model).

If the key fob doesn't work even after replacing the batteries, it could be caused by interference with its radio signal. This could be caused by other electronic devices, such as mobile phones and GPS units, which are in close proximity to the key fob or by the presence of metal objects that interfere with radio frequency signals. Attempting to move the key fob further away from the car or away from other devices will aid in resolving this issue.

A common problem is that fob buttons or battery contact terminals are damaged or stuck. The buttons on key fobs can be damaged or worn out because they're not designed to be tough and see a lot of use. In certain instances, adjusting or cleaning buttons can fix this problem.

If the issue continues If the issue persists, it's recommended to visit a car dealership or locksmith. They'll have access to genuine replacement parts and specialized knowledge of the keyless entry system used for your specific make and model of vehicle. The remote key fob apart for an examination will also help identify the cause of the issue and determine if it requires professional repair or replacement. They will be able to give you suggestions for the most cost-effective and efficient options. If they function correctly, car remote keys can be a valuable tool. Key Fob Replacement

It can be a major problem when a key fob fails to work. It's essential to have a spare or two in the case to avoid being left stranded without a means of locking or starting your car. Fortunately replacing a car key fob is relatively inexpensive. You can find a replacement keyfob at an auto parts or retailer close to you, based on the model and make of your car. You can also find them on the internet. However, you will need to make sure that the replacement key fob is compatible with your vehicle. CR's experts recommend that you consult with your mechanic to be sure that the new key fob will work.

A dead battery in the fob is the most frequent reason for a remote key to cease to function. It's an easy issue to resolve, but you'll likely need to buy another one before you can start or unlock your vehicle once more.

You can test the battery in your fob using an additional key fob. If your backup key fob can lock or start your car keys repairs near me then it's time to change the battery and reprogram your primary keyfob.

Other issues could cause your key fob to cease working such as damage or malfunctions in the key fob's internal components. You can remove the key fob, remove the batteries for a closer inspection and then clean the buttons if they're stuck or don't function. If the problem persists, you can try to re-programme the key fob.

It's a good idea to keep a spare or two of your key fob on hand particularly if you own an older vehicle. While you can often buy a replacement key fob for an affordable price, the procedure of programming it to your vehicle could be expensive. It is also recommended to let the reprogramming process be done by your dealer for your vehicle, who has access to the needed equipment.
